This week, Anna continues to dig into the topic of NFTs - That is Non-Fungible-Tokens or unique digital items - with Alex Salnikov (https://twitter.com/insider0x), co-founder & chief product officer at Rarible (https://rarible.com). They talk about the project, the link between NFTs and DeFi concepts, how the NFT space is developing, novel use cases and more.
